Girl Molested While Walking to Middle School in McKinley Park, Police Warn

By Kelly Bauer | January 19, 2016 8:23am

CHICAGO — A man grabbed an underage girl and molested her as she walked to school in McKinley Park , police said.

At 7:50 a.m. Thursday, the girl and a friend were walking to Evergreen Academy when a man walked up to them and grabbed the victim in a sexually abusive way, according to a Chicago Police alert. The man then walked off.

The man is described as Hispanic, 35 to 40 years old, 5-foot-7 to 5-foot-9 and weighing 170 pounds, police said. He had a dark complexion, a round, chubby face with acne scars and short, spiky black hair with a lot of gel. He was wearing black sunglasses, a green scarf, a light brown or khaki-colored knee-length coat and dark, shiny dress shoes.

Anyone with information about the incident is asked to call police at 312-747-8380.
